I have more problems with business jargon abbreviations than I do with texting ones. For example, when I first started working for a manufacturing environment, I started hearing the abbv. PCR. While I was going to school for biology, PCR is the abbv. for Polymerase Chain Reaction: a method for copying large amount of DNA from a small sample. But since we weren't copying DNA in this manufacturer, I couldn't for the life of me figure out what that meant. In a more business setting, esp. in manufacturing or construction, PCR stands for a Procedure Change Request to formalize a change in a customer's request for the work they want done.
